Your AC isn't cooling right? It could be more than just low refrigerant. 🔧
This system had a faulty thermal expansion valve (TXV) — the part responsible for metering refrigerant flow into the coil. When it fails, your whole system struggles to keep up, no matter how much you crank the thermostat.
Here's what proper repair actually looks like:
✅ Faulty TXV removed and new unit installed
✅ Filter dryer replaced
✅ Pressure tested at 396 PSI with soap bubble leak detection
✅ System recharged and verified
End result: stable pressures and a clean 15° superheat reading — meaning the system is metering refrigerant exactly the way it should.
